About Crosspointe

Crosspointe in Woodbridge, VA, is a community-focused suburb located 20 miles southwest of Washington, D.C. Known for its annual Fall Festival and community yard sale, Crosspointe features public pools that are popular for swim team events. The neighborhood is characterized by large homes on spacious lots, with four-bedroom builds from 1986 to five-bedroom brick Colonial models. The homes often include driveways and multi-car garages, and the streets are lined with mature oak trees and wide sidewalks. Children attend highly rated schools in the Fairfax County Public Schools district, including Silverbrook Elementary, South County Middle School, and South County High. Residents enjoy outdoor activities such as hiking the neighborhood trails and fishing at Heron Pond. The Glen Eagles Pool and nearby tennis courts are popular spots for cooling off and staying active. Dining options include Fuse Box, known for its Asian fusion cuisine, and Squisito Pizza and Pasta, offering Italian favorites. Crosspointe Market provides a convenient stop for groceries and deli items, while larger shopping needs can be met at the nearby Potomac Mills mall, just six miles away. The area has a low crime risk compared to the national average, adding to its appeal for families.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is Crosspointe a good place to live?
Crosspointe is a good place to live. Crosspointe is considered very car-dependent and somewhat bikeable. Crosspointe is a neighborhood with a crime score of 1, making it safer than the average neighborhood in the U.S. Crosspointe has 6 parks for recreational activities. It is fairly sparse in population with 3.9 people per acre and a median age of 47. The average household income is $221,315 which is above the national average. College graduates make up 73.9% of residents. A majority of residents in Crosspointe are home owners, with 5.4% of residents renting and 94.6% of residents owning their home. How much do you need to make to afford a house in Crosspointe?
The median home price in Crosspointe is $1,150,000. If you put a 20% down payment of $230,000 and had a 30-year fixed mortgage with an interest rate of 6.83%, your estimated principal and interest payment would be $6,020 a month plus property taxes, HOA fees, home insurance, PMI, and utilities. Using the 28% rule, you would need to make at least $258K a year to afford the median home price in Crosspointe. The average household income in Crosspointe is $221K.
